This Week... Paul Halliday, sociology and photography lecturer at Goldsmiths College.
A photographic artist, film-maker and urbanist, Paul originally trained at the London College of Communications and Central Saint Martins Art School. He went on to study social anthropology, art history and archaeology at Goldsmiths, and the Universities of Oxford and Cambridge. He was formerly a media adviser at the British Refugee Council and has been the course leader of the international MA in Photography and Urban Cultures at Goldsmiths since 2002. He is also a director of London’s Photofusion, convener of the International Urban Photography Summer School and creative director of Urban Photo Fest working in partnership with Tate Britain and the International Association of Visual Urbanists.
